hp141t
 
has anyone got a copy ( that can be downloaded) of the user manual for my
old hp141t..cant seem to get the storage bity working..all else ok..i
think...
any repair mods whatso ever would be useful...

as screen intensity seems to be fading, needs to be up 3/4 before visable,
at full on is quite bright, but seems to be less after trying to get storage
to work!!just got a REALLY flooded bright screen when switching to storage,
but no trace, just like someone had thrown a bucket of luminous green paint
on the screen which slowly ran down the screen!!
any ideas??

Daft as it seems, that actually sounds quite promising! I thought my
tube was dying too, until someone showed me how to set up storage mode.

The optimum intensity setting in storage mode is lower than in normal
mode, and the setting is *very* critical to get a clear and visible
trace with no flare. It should be just below the point where the
background intensity starts to increase very rapidly... but a gnat's
whisker below that, the trace itself is too dim to see! You'll never get
the same contrast between a bright trace and dead-black background that
you do in normal mode.

Keep on experimenting, and you may well find it's OK.
